Workshop Memorandum 17-074
Date: May 30, 2017
From: Jennifer Ares, Water Resource Manager
Subject: Review of the Memorandum of Agreement to form a Groundwater Sustainability
Agency for the Yucaipa Subbasin
On Sept. 16, 2014, Governor Jerry Brown signed into law a three-bill legislative package, known
as the Sustainable Groundwater Management Act of 2014 (the “Act”). The Act provides a
framework for sustainable management of groundwater supplies by local authorities, with a limited
role for state intervention only if necessary to protect the resource. The Act protects existing
surface water and groundwater rights and requires the formation of local groundwater
sustainability agencies (GSAs) that must assess conditions in their local water basins and adopt
locally-based management plans.
The District has been actively involved in the development of the Groundwater Sustainability
Agency for the Yucaipa Sub-basin. Additional agencies involved within the basin are South
Mountain Water Company, Western Heights Water Company, City of Calimesa, City of Redlands,
City of Yucaipa, San Bernardino Valley Municipal Water District, and San Gorgonio Pass Water
Agency.
In order to become a Groundwater Sustainability Agency for the Yucaipa Sub-basin, each party
of the Agreement must conduct a public hearing and obtain Board and/or Council approval. The
attached Memorandum of Agreement will be subject to approval at the June 6, 2017 board
meeting. All documents required for the GSA must be submitted to the Department of Water
Resources by June 30, 2017.
